Output 6513c95b0756e34b69c104ae1ef5e553b97c326d0f1690977bfdd299b939b634:19

value
976293
script pubkey
OP_0 OP_PUSHBYTES_20 e86c45fcd71049cc09e2305c7508b041de9b13f0
address
bc1qapkytlxhzpyucz0zxpw82z9sg80fkyls22d56a
transaction
6513c95b0756e34b69c104ae1ef5e553b97c326d0f1690977bfdd299b939b634
spent
true